"Sin Contrato" is a song by Colombian reggaeton singer Maluma. It was released in 2016 as a single and is included in Maluma's third studio album, "Pretty Boy, Dirty Boy."

"Sin Contrato" is a reggaeton and urban pop track with a catchy and danceable rhythm. The song's upbeat and lively sound, combined with Maluma's smooth vocals, make it a popular choice for parties and dance floors.

The song was written by Kevin Mauricio Jiménez, Bryan Lezcano, Kevin Mauricio Jiménez Londoño, and Juan Luis Londoño Arias (Maluma). It was produced by Rude Boyz, a Colombian production duo known for their work in the reggaeton genre.

Lyrically, "Sin Contrato" addresses themes of love and relationships. The title "Sin Contrato" translates to "Without a Contract" in English, and the lyrics revolve around the idea of being in a romantic relationship without the need for formal commitments. The song expresses the desire to enjoy the present moment without worrying about the future.

Upon its release, "Sin Contrato" received positive reviews from music critics and became a commercial success. The song topped the charts in several countries and further solidified Maluma's position as one of the leading figures in the Latin urban music scene.
